Default Aem ems and temp gauge

ok well this is for the guys who are boosted ... I never had this prob before but recently my temp gauge has been going crazy. It will spike all the way up than go back down etc. Has this happen to anyone else?!! As far as I know with aem ems the temp gauge does not work so idk just thought id ask! Thanks

Unless you have an ECT your temp gauge shouldn't work at all with the AEM EMS.

I have heard thought that some tuners set the temp gauge to full at a certain temp. Sounds like what you are experiencing.

pretty sure when you put in the aem ems, the temp guage becomes just a warning light. basically you see one bar until its at a certain temp then it goes full on. mine sits at one bar, and i use the serial gauge to see what temp is. i bought the modifry fix just havent installed yet.

if your getting full temp light, either bad ground or the car really is overheating. have you checked the temp through aem software when temp gauge on dash is full lit?
